Do you know for sure that you are protected against carbon monoxide (CO) that may be given off by your heat source? Are you smoke detectors up to date? Likely not! Did you know they expire in 10 years and start to give off false alarms or don't work at all? What I am about to explain, you can do yourself! Or with my help!
As the owner of GJ Fontaine Electric over the past few years I have been installing these wireless interconnected talking smoke detectors with CO detection. They are amazing. I recently installed them throughout a 6000 sq foot home that was nearly impossible to hard wire. When completed it satisfied the local fire dept for a certificate of compliance in Manchester by the Sea.
They can also be interconnected with an existing hardwired system for additional protection for older homes with protection in stairwells only. I've done this in Swampscott. This would need me involved to interconnect them.
These detectors alert with "voice" and the programmed location. For example The basement has detected CO. All detectors sound off including the bedroom 3 flights up "WARNING CARBON MONOXIDE IN BASEMENT EVACUATE"! No more wondering where the problem is!
The Amazon link below shows the combination photoelectric and CO detector. The link also shows photoelectric smoke detectors only which are a bit cheaper.
Don't bother with Home Depot or Lowes for these detectors. The Sales person will likely direct you to an ionization detector which is inferior to photoelectric. Purchase the First Alert sco500b only (They don't stock them)
